[发明专利]数据中心管理有效
申请号: | 201780014965.8 | 申请日: | 2017-01-06 |
公开(公告)号: | CN108700923B | 公开(公告)日: | 2021-11-12 |
发明(设计)人: | 安德鲁·布赖恩·琴奇尼;史蒂芬·怀特;科尔顿·马龙·克劳福德 | 申请(专利权)人: | 纬波里奥股份有限责任公司 |
主分类号: | G06F1/30 | 分类号: | G06F1/30;H05K7/14 |
代理公司: | 中科专利商标代理有限责任公司 11021 | 代理人: | 倪斌 |
地址: | 美国德*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 数据中心 管理 | ||
1.一种利用分布式对等管理系统管理数据中心中的机架式计算设备的方法,所述方法包括:
确定分布式对等数据中心管理系统中的数据中心管理计算设备的角色;
在给定数据中心管理计算设备处经由带外网络接收数据中心管理命令;
基于所述角色中的至少一些角色,经由所述带外网络,将来自所述给定数据中心管理计算设备的所述数据中心管理命令分配给第一多个其它数据中心管理计算设备;以及
对于所述第一多个其它数据中心管理计算设备中的每一个,基于所述角色中的至少一些角色,经由所述带外网络,将所述数据中心管理命令分配给相应的第二多个其它数据中心管理计算设备,其中:
所述给定数据中心管理计算设备、所述第一多个其它数据中心管理计算设备,以及所述相应的第二多个其它数据中心管理计算设备均被配置成管理相应的多个机架式计算设备;
所述相应的多个机架式计算设备中的每一个执行带内应用,所述带内应用在不同于所述带外网络的带内网络上通信;以及
所述数据中心管理命令是更新或以其它方式配置微内核、虚拟机、容器、操作系统或在一个或多个数据中心管理计算设备上执行的应用的命令。
2.根据权利要求1所述的方法,其中:
确定分布式对等数据中心管理系统中的数据中心管理计算设备的角色包括:
选择主数据中心管理计算设备;
通过同时执行通过一致性确定相应领导者的分布式算法的多个相应实例来选择多个领导者数据中心管理计算设备,每个实例由所述第二多个其它数据中心管理计算设备中的一个执行,来为所述第二多个其它数据中心管理计算设备中的相应一个选择相应领导者。
3.根据权利要求2所述的方法,其中通过同时执行通过一致性确定相应领导者的分布式算法的多个相应实例来选择多个领导者数据中心管理计算设备包括:
利用所述数据中心管理计算设备中的第一个检测到在阈值持续时间内没有从领导者接收到信号;
利用所述数据中心管理计算设备中的所述第一个递增或递减计数;
利用所述数据中心管理计算设备中的所述第一个,向相同第二多个其它数据中心管理计算设备中的其它数据中心管理计算设备发送投票给新领导者的请求以及所述递增或递减计数;
利用所述数据中心管理计算设备中的第二个接收所述请求;
利用所述数据中心管理计算设备中的所述第二个,至少部分地通过以下操作确定投票给所述数据中心管理计算设备中的所述第一个:
确定所述数据中心管理计算设备中的所述第二个尚未提交与所述递增或递减计数相关联的投票;以及
确定所述请求是所述数据中心管理计算设备中的所述第二个在给定轮次投票中接收的第一请求;
利用所述数据中心管理计算设备中的所述第二个,向所述相同第二多个其它数据中心管理计算设备中的其它数据中心管理计算设备发送投票;
基于候选数据中心管理计算设备接收的投票数量选择领导者。
4.根据权利要求1所述的方法,其中:
确定角色包括确定在具有结构化拓扑的对等分布式应用中的角色。
5.根据权利要求4所述的方法,其中:
所述结构化拓扑是具有至少三个级别的树拓扑,其中:
所述给定数据中心管理计算设备处于所述树拓扑的第一级;
所述第一多个其它数据中心管理计算设备处于所述树拓扑的第二级,每个都与所述树拓扑中的所述给定数据中心管理计算设备相邻;
所述第二多个其它数据中心管理计算设备处于所述树拓扑的第三级,每个相应的多个其它数据中心管理计算设备都与所述树拓扑中的所述第一多个其它数据中心管理计算设备中的相应一个相邻。
6.根据权利要求1所述的方法,其中:确定角色包括确定在具有非结构化拓扑的对等分布式应用中的角色。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于纬波里奥股份有限责任公司,未经纬波里奥股份有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201780014965.8/1.html,转载请声明来源钻瓜专利网。
- 上一篇:数据中心管理
- 下一篇:功能操作方法和支持该方法的电子装置